Jackson Holliday's Rehab Setback: What It Means for Orioles' Prospects (2026)

The recent setback for Orioles second baseman Jackson Holliday is a stark reminder of the challenges faced by athletes in their pursuit of excellence. Holliday, who had been working diligently to recover from a hamate bone fracture, experienced right-hand discomfort during a Triple-A rehab game, prompting his early removal from the game.

This incident highlights the delicate balance between pushing through pain and recognizing when to take a step back. Holliday's hand/wrist soreness, which has now occurred twice in the past week, underscores the importance of listening to one's body and addressing potential issues promptly. It's a fine line that athletes often walk, especially when they are eager to return to the field and contribute to their team's success.

What makes this situation particularly intriguing is the context of Holliday's recent rehab journey. After playing 11 rehab games for Norfolk from March 27 to April 12, he embarked on a new assignment with High-A Frederick on April 18. His return to Norfolk on April 19, just a day after his new assignment, suggests a rapid progression in his recovery. However, this setback may prompt a reevaluation of his rehabilitation plan, emphasizing the need for patience and careful management in the recovery process.
